The Fast Train

A friend of mine works and lives in the city, but rather enjoys a jaunt to the countryside whenever possible. Each weekend, he heads off to King’s Cross station around Saturday lunchtime and catches either the train to Leicester or the train to Dover, taking whichever is leaving first. Both run at perfect twenty minute intervals, but even though the exact time of his arrival at the station is random, he has found that around 90 per cent of the time he ends up in Leicester rather than Dover.

I reported this oddity to Holmes, who was of course immediately able to shed light on it.

What was the explanation?
